Quote:
it could be many different things. could be a wide range of medical problem affecting your emotions, (such as anemia, bacterial infections, viruses... and other medical problems that affect moods) could be any number of psychological problems (such as b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, depression, anxiety disorders and others that also affect moods)that cause emotions to bloom out of control, could be that you are becoming co conscious with your alters, if so this is a good thing. the mental health community here believe becoming co conscious is a part of the integration process. it could also be that you are now in touch with your feelings, no longer shutting them down, stuffing them blocking your feelings out. my suggestion since we cant tell you what this is and there such a wide variety of negatives and positives of what it could be, is that you contact treatment people (medical doctors, psychiatrists, therapists) in your area, tell them whats going on and they can tell you what this problem is by the process of elimination, and actual diagnostic tests. ![]() |
